misc: Add a function to encode newlines

Given a string, the added function encodes existing newline characters
('\n') as the string "\\n" and puts into a given output buffer.

The output buffer must have at least 2 times the length of the input
string plus 1 for the terminating '\0'. In the worst case, each
character can be replaced by 2 characters.

/**
* @internal
*
* @brief Given a string, encode existing newlines as the string "\\n"
*
* @param[in] string Input string
* @param[out] buf Output buffer. This buffer must be at least (2 *
* strlen(string)) + 1 long. In the worst case,
* each character can be encoded as 2 characters plus the
* terminating '\0'.
* @param[in] buf_len Size of the provided output buffer
*
* @returns SSH_ERROR on error; length of the resulting string not counting the
* terminating '\0' otherwise
*/
int ssh_newline_vis(const char *string, char *buf, size_t buf_len)
{
const char *in = NULL;
char *out = NULL;
if (string == NULL || buf == NULL || buf_len == 0) {
return SSH_ERROR;
}
if ((2 * strlen(string) + 1) > buf_len) {
SSH_LOG(SSH_LOG_WARNING, "Buffer too small");
return SSH_ERROR;
}
out = buf;
for (in = string; *in != '\0'; in++) {
if (*in == '\n') {
*out++ = '\\';
*out++ = 'n';
} else {
*out++ = *in;
}
}
*out = '\0';
return out - buf;
}
